In order to actually cut my teeth on AGS, I'm considering making my first game a fantasy sort of adventure starring a solitary Ranger.


Here is the preliminary default stance, at a dimension of 24x48. Tentatively named "Casey", this mild-mannered man quests across the land in search of self-improvement and general Ranger business. This may or may not include getting swept up in a definite quest.
He wears a blue tunic for a reason, if not only to stand out in front of the background. If it doesn't seem clear, note that the lighter color is meant to be a separate lining.

Comments and critiques are very much welcome.

I think it looks pretty nice.

I'm not a fan of black outlines, but it works well if the backgrounds have a style that doesn't clash with the black outlines.

I think the mouth shouldn't be a black line either, but again this is just my personal preference.

The stance seems nice, and the details (for so few pixels) are pretty good.

big brother

It's a clean piece. I would suggest lowering the color count (it looks like you have a few unecessary shades). Also, his right arm looks a bit lumpy, like a baguette that's been folded in half. The black outline works for me, although it gets a little heavy around the inside of his legs.

Here is a quick edit.

1.  Adjusted right leg a bit.
2.  Reduced feet size
3.  Darkened skin shade
4.  New face
5.  Altered left and right arms
6.  Removed one skin tone color


Hope this helps

Honestly, though of course this is a matter of opinion, overall I like the original sprite much better than that edit.  The feet are better in the edit, but I don't think the darker skin color works, and the new face looks sullen and angry (which doesn't fit at all with the description of the character as "mild-mannered").  Actually, I don't see anything in the original sprite that I think really needs to be changed.  I do prefer the feet of ProgZMax's edit, as I said, but that's a detail.
